Known for walkable urban villages like Crystal City, Rosslyn and Ballston, Arlington was part of the "10 miles square" surveyed in 1791 to be the United States capital. Just across the Potomac from Washington, Arlington is home to the Pentagon, Arlington National Cemetery, the Marine Corps War Memorial (Iwo Jima), Air Force Memorial and Pentagon Memorial. With 11 Metro stops, Arlington is car-optional and offers visitors everything from eclectic theater to Bohemian cafes.

I stayed at the Crystal Gateway Marriott twice between February and May of 2022 on business. Pros: updated and comfortable rooms, attractive lobby and restaurant area, helpful front desk staff, great proximity to DCA Cons: neighborhood is underwhelming with not much around, Crystal City shops nearby seem mostly vacant, things out of order around the hotel with no info on when they might be fixed (escalators, coffee machine in lobby) Overall, a comfortable place to stay, but the hotel is not walkable to anything interesting. You have to Uber/ take public transit to DC and much of Arlington, which is easy enough. The hotel seems like it's mostly recovered from Covid lows, and there is now both breakfast and dinner service in the restaurant, which is great. However, you have to request any housekeeping services or toiletries beyond the bare minimum, and certain critical things were not available (water in rooms, coffee anywhere in the hotel). If you're flying in/out of DCA, this hotel couldn't be more convenient, and I found my room and the public spaces pretty nice.
